Transaction 8820801f4ac2610feede570d5a076d050470490b81a7fb1686bd8000ef5ef371
1 Input
1 Output
-
8820801f4ac2610feede570d5a076d050470490b81a7fb1686bd8000ef5ef371:0
- value
- 90000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 772ae0d03ce8b74773960f6cd6ece45b1ad94d81 OP_EQUAL
- address
- 3CZ7hbjDXv4r1AqrVykJgLcwvMinsxb81a